#977936 Hex color

#977936

The hexadecimal color code #977936 corresponds to the code RGB( 151, 121, 54 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,59 level), green (at 0,47 level) and blue (at 0,21 level). Its brightness is 40% and its saturation is 47%. It is composed of red at 46%, green at 37% and blue at 16%.
